The Waking Dream

Posted: Mon Mar 07, 2005 12:26 am
by koan
I dream of sleep

A restful night

My mind at ease

An end in sight.

I sleep in dreams

Of days to come

For days that passed

Have left me numb.

And in this slumber

Lights a spark

Of how my life

Has left its mark.

As shadows fade

So does the pain

Each passing day

A cleansing rain.

Then dreams and sleep

Lose their appeal

As I learn to love

That which is real.
